Child and Adolescent Mental Health Learning Disability Service (CAMHLDS)
CAMHS-Learning Disability service is a Tier 3 service providing specialist assessment and treatment for children and young people who have moderate -severe- profound learning disability and present with mental health needs and/or challenging behaviour.
